Our 2023 rankings named New Mexico State University - Main Campus the most popular online school in New Mexico for economics students working on their graduate certificate. NMSU Main Campus is a fairly large public school located in the suburb of Las Cruces.

Of the 17 students majoring in economics at NMSU Main Campus, 71% are male and 29% are female.
